Ginger Collard Greens Recipe

"A southern tradition with a ginger flavor."

Prep Time:
15 Min
Cook Time:
1 Hr 10 Min
Ready In:
1 Hr 25 Min

Original Recipe Yield 6 servings
 

Ingredients

  • 3 quarts water
  • 6 cubes chicken bouillon
  • 1 onion, chopped
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ons garlic powder
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ons ginger powder
  • 1 bunch collard greens - rinsed, trimmed and chopped

Directions

  1. Combine the water, bouillon cubes, chopped onion, minced garlic, pepper, salt, garlic powder, and ginger powder in a large pot; bring to a boil over high heat. Add the collard greens, and return to a boil. Reduce heat to medium, and simmer until very tender, about 1 hour. Strain to serve.
